刻度盘用什么编程好用一点
-
选择合适的编程语言来编写刻度盘软件是很重要的。下面列举了几种常用的编程语言,它们在开发刻度盘软件方面都有一定的优势。
-
C/C++:C/C++是一种高效的编程语言,适用于对性能要求较高的刻度盘软件开发。C/C++具有较低的内存占用和较快的执行速度,能够直接操作底层硬件,提供更好的控制和灵活性。此外,C/C++有丰富的库和框架支持,可以方便地实现图形界面和用户交互。
-
Python:Python是一种简单易学的编程语言,适用于初学者和快速开发刻度盘软件。Python具有简洁的语法和强大的库支持,可以快速实现各种功能,包括图形界面、数据处理和通信等。此外,Python还有丰富的第三方库,如Matplotlib和PyQt,可以方便地进行数据可视化和界面设计。
-
Java:Java是一种跨平台的编程语言,适用于开发跨平台刻度盘软件。Java具有良好的可移植性和安全性,可以在不同的操作系统上运行,并且可以实现高度可扩展的应用程序。此外,Java还有丰富的库和框架支持,如JavaFX和Swing,可以方便地实现图形界面和用户交互。
-
JavaScript:JavaScript是一种脚本语言,适用于在Web浏览器中开发刻度盘软件。JavaScript具有良好的跨平台性和灵活性,可以实现交互式的用户界面和实时数据更新。此外,JavaScript还有丰富的库和框架支持,如D3.js和React,可以方便地进行数据可视化和界面设计。
总而言之,选择合适的编程语言取决于刻度盘软件的具体需求、开发团队的经验和技术栈等因素。以上列举的编程语言都有自己的优势和适用场景,开发者可以根据实际情况选择最合适的编程语言来开发刻度盘软件。
1年前 -
-
选择合适的编程语言来开发刻度盘取决于你的需求和个人偏好。以下是几种常用的编程语言,可以帮助你开发一个好用的刻度盘:
-
Python:Python是一种简单易学的编程语言,拥有丰富的库和框架,可以轻松地进行数据处理和可视化。你可以使用Python的库如Matplotlib或Plotly创建漂亮的刻度盘图表,并使用PyQt或Tkinter等库来创建用户界面。
-
JavaScript:JavaScript是一种用于网页开发的脚本语言,适用于创建交互性强的刻度盘。你可以使用JavaScript的库如D3.js或Chart.js来绘制刻度盘,并使用HTML和CSS来设计用户界面。
-
C++:C++是一种高性能的编程语言,适用于需要处理大量数据或进行实时计算的刻度盘。你可以使用C++的图形库如Qt或OpenGL来创建刻度盘的可视化效果,并使用C++的GUI库如Qt或wxWidgets来设计用户界面。
-
Java:Java是一种广泛使用的编程语言,适用于创建跨平台的刻度盘应用程序。你可以使用Java的图形库如JavaFX或Swing来创建刻度盘图表,并使用Java的GUI库来设计用户界面。
-
R:R是一种专门用于数据分析和统计的编程语言,适用于开发具有统计功能的刻度盘。你可以使用R的库如ggplot2或plotly来绘制刻度盘图表,并使用Shiny库来创建交互式用户界面。
无论选择哪种编程语言,重要的是根据你的需求和熟练程度选择合适的工具和库来开发刻度盘。此外,你还可以考虑其他因素,如社区支持、文档和教程的可用性,以及你是否有团队成员或开发人员熟悉该语言。
1年前 -
-
要编写一个好用的刻度盘程序,可以选择使用以下几种编程语言和方法来实现:
-
Python:Python是一种易于学习和使用的编程语言,具有强大的数据处理和可视化库。使用Python编写刻度盘程序可以使用诸如Matplotlib和Seaborn等库进行数据可视化,可以快速创建各种类型的刻度盘图表。此外,Python还有许多用于数据处理和分析的库,如NumPy和Pandas,可以方便地处理和管理刻度盘数据。
-
JavaScript:JavaScript是一种用于Web开发的脚本语言,可以用来编写交互式和动态的刻度盘程序。使用JavaScript可以通过HTML5的Canvas元素绘制刻度盘图表,并使用JavaScript库(如D3.js)来进行数据可视化和交互。JavaScript还可以与其他Web技术(如HTML和CSS)结合使用,创建出更丰富的用户界面。
-
Java:Java是一种广泛应用于企业级应用的编程语言,具有强大的面向对象特性和丰富的库。使用Java可以使用图形库(如JavaFX)来创建刻度盘界面,并使用数据处理库(如Apache Commons Math)来进行数据分析和可视化。Java还有许多开发框架(如Spring)可以帮助构建完善的刻度盘应用。
-
C++:C++是一种底层的、高性能的编程语言,适合用于编写对性能要求较高的刻度盘程序。使用C++可以使用图形库(如Qt)来创建刻度盘界面,并使用数学库(如Boost)来进行数据处理和分析。C++还可以使用OpenGL等图形库进行高性能的图形渲染。
5.其他语言:根据个人偏好和项目需求,还可以选择其他编程语言来编写刻度盘程序,如R、Ruby、Go等。这些语言都有各自的优势和特点,可以根据具体情况选择适合的语言。
除了选择合适的编程语言,编写一个好用的刻度盘程序还需要考虑以下几个方面的操作流程:
-
数据获取:刻度盘程序需要获取数据来进行分析和可视化。可以从各种数据源(如数据库、文件、API等)获取数据,并进行相应的数据预处理和清洗。
-
数据处理和分析:获取到数据后,需要进行适当的数据处理和分析,以便提取有用的信息并进行可视化。可以使用各种算法和方法来进行数据处理和分析,如统计分析、机器学习、时间序列分析等。
-
刻度盘设计和绘制:根据需求设计刻度盘的外观和功能,并使用相应的库或工具来进行绘制。需要考虑刻度盘的样式、刻度标签、指针、背景等元素,并确保图表清晰易读。
-
用户交互和操作:刻度盘程序应该具有良好的用户交互和操作性。可以添加交互式的控件和按钮,以便用户可以自定义刻度盘的显示和操作。可以通过鼠标、键盘或触摸屏等方式与刻度盘进行交互。
-
结果展示和导出:刻度盘程序应该能够将结果进行展示和导出。可以将结果以图表或表格的形式展示在界面上,也可以导出为图片、PDF或Excel等格式,方便用户保存和分享。
综上所述,编写一个好用的刻度盘程序需要选择合适的编程语言,并考虑数据获取、处理、刻度盘设计、用户交互和结果展示等方面的操作流程。
1年前 -